main.cpp
00001 #include "mbed.h" 00002 #include "test_env.h" 00003 #include "EthernetInterface.h" 00004 #include <algorithm> 00005 00006 namespace { 00007 const int BUFFER_SIZE = 64; 00008 const int MAX_ECHO_LOOPS = 1000; 00009 const char ASCII_MAX = '~' - ' '; 00010 00011 struct s_ip_address 00012 { 00013 int ip_1; 00014 int ip_2; 00015 int ip_3; 00016 int ip_4; 00017 }; 00018 } 00019 00020 char char_rand() { 00021 return (rand() % ASCII_MAX) + ' '; 00022 } 00023 00024 int main() { 00025 MBED_HOSTTEST_TIMEOUT(20); 00026 MBED_HOSTTEST_SELECT(tcpecho_client_auto); 00027 MBED_HOSTTEST_DESCRIPTION(TCP client echo loop); 00028 MBED_HOSTTEST_START("NET_13"); 00029 00030 char buffer[BUFFER_SIZE] = {0}; 00031 char out_buffer[BUFFER_SIZE] = {0}; 00032 s_ip_address ip_addr = {0, 0, 0, 0}; 00033 int port = 0; 00034 00035 printf("MBED: TCPCllient waiting for server IP and port...\r\n"); 00036 scanf("%d.%d.%d.%d:%d", &ip_addr.ip_1, &ip_addr.ip_2, &ip_addr.ip_3, &ip_addr.ip_4, &port); 00037 printf("MBED: Address received: %d.%d.%d.%d:%d\r\n", ip_addr.ip_1, ip_addr.ip_2, ip_addr.ip_3, ip_addr.ip_4, port); 00038 00039 EthernetInterface eth; 00040 eth.init(); //Use DHCP 00041 eth.connect(); 00042 00043 printf("MBED: TCPClient IP Address is %s\r\n", eth.getIPAddress()); 00044 sprintf(buffer, "%d.%d.%d.%d", ip_addr.ip_1, ip_addr.ip_2, ip_addr.ip_3, ip_addr.ip_4); 00045 00046 TCPSocketConnection socket; 00047 while (socket.connect(buffer, port) < 0) { 00048 printf("MBED: TCPCllient unable to connect to %s:%d\r\n", buffer, port); 00049 wait(1); 00050 } 00051 00052 // Test loop for multiple client connections 00053 bool result = true; 00054 int count_error = 0; 00055 for (int i = 0; i < MAX_ECHO_LOOPS; i++) { 00056 std::generate(out_buffer, out_buffer + BUFFER_SIZE, char_rand); 00057 socket.send_all(out_buffer, BUFFER_SIZE); 00058 00059 int n = socket.receive(buffer, BUFFER_SIZE); 00060 if (n > 0) 00061 { 00062 bool echoed = memcmp(out_buffer, buffer, BUFFER_SIZE) == 0; 00063 result = result && echoed; 00064 if (echoed == false) { 00065 count_error++; // Count error messages 00066 } 00067 } 00068 } 00069 00070 printf("MBED: Loop messages passed: %d / %d\r\n", MAX_ECHO_LOOPS - count_error, MAX_ECHO_LOOPS); 00071 00072 if (notify_completion_str(result, buffer)) { 00073 socket.send_all(buffer, strlen(buffer)); 00074 } 00075 socket.close(); 00076 eth.disconnect(); 00077 MBED_HOSTTEST_RESULT(result); 00078 }
